Provided are a battery, a battery pack, an electronic device, an electric vehicle, a power storage device, and a power system that have a high capacity and can improve quick charge characteristics. A negative electrode-side depression-impregnated region including a depression between adjacent negative electrode active material particles located on the outermost surface of the negative electrode active material layer, in which an electrolyte and solid particles are disposed between the negative electrode active material layer and the separator Is formed. Between the positive electrode active material layer and the separator, a pit-impregnated region on the positive electrode side including a dent between adjacent positive electrode active material particles located on the outermost surface of the positive electrode active material layer, in which the electrolyte and solid particles are arranged, is formed. Yes. The concentration of the solid particles in at least one of the dip-impregnated regions on the positive electrode side and the negative electrode side is 30% by volume or more. The electrolyte includes a predetermined sulfinyl or sulfonyl compound. [Selection] Figure 3 |
